The election of Francis Nwifuru as the legitimately elected governor of Ebonyi State in the March 18 governorship election was upheld by the Court of Appeal, Lagos Division, on Friday.

Chukwuma Odii of the Peoples Democratic Party sought an appeal, but it was unanimously denied by the three-member panel led by Justice Jummai Sankey.

Additionally, the panel addressed each of the five points brought forward against the appellant and rejected the appeal due to its lack of validity.

In her lead ruling, Justice Sankey declared that the PDP and its candidate did not have the legal authority to interfere with the All Progressives Congress’s internal matters over candidate nominations.
